Prognosis, Issue 13

The latest issue of the Harley Street Health District periodical.

"We now have a much wider understanding of how all aspects of our daily lives - our relationships, environment, working conditions and physical health - are interconnected with our wellbeing."

The Q&A with consultant psychiatrist Dr Mihaela Bucur of All Points North on an emerging field of psychiatry referred to as lifestyle psychiatry, is just one of several fascinating insights into what is currently happening in the Harley Street Health District detailed in the latest issue of Prognosis magazine.

Also in Issue 13, Dr Stephen Allder, consultant neurologist at Re:Cognition Health battles to unravel the mysteries of long Covid, a condition blighting the lives of millions across the globe. Mr Tom Routledge of HCA Healthcare tells of a new procedure with the potential to transform lung cancer diagnosis, and in the Big Interview, Professor Nicola Curtin, professor of experimental cancer therapeutics at Newcastle University discusses the ground breaking research being used in the fight against breast and ovarian cancer.

Many of the articles in this issue showcase innovative research, treatments and projects being led and undertaken by clinicians. Julian Best, property director at The Howard de Walden Estate introduces the latest issue with an update on the spirit of innovation that drives the Harley Street Medical Area.
